We’re actively seeking a talented Actuary of Product Analytics, to join our Product Design team in Newport Beach, CA or Omaha NE. This role can be on-site or 100% remote.

As an Assistant Actuary of Product Analytics, you’ll play a key role in Pacific Life’s growth and long-term success by supporting the experience studies function as well as enhancing our predictive analytics capabilities throughout the product life cycle.

The job level is to be determined based on level of experience and qualifications.

How you will make an impact:
Provide support and lead the preparation of experience studies for assumption setting. Look for ways to improve existing data processes in R.

Prepare data and conduct analysis for experience studies. Run reports to answer management questions as necessary and provide line of sight into emerging experience on the books of business issued.

Work with model owners to understand how assumptions are reflected in the model and document appropriately.

Perform peer reviews for various experience studies.

Present experience study findings to Assumption Working Group members.

Create and maintain Tableau dashboards to monitor actual vs. experience for various products and riders.

Prepare data for participation in external industry studies to validate assumptions and benchmark against competitors. Summarize and report key findings.

Assist with developing best estimate policyholder behavior assumptions for new products in absence of existing experience through leveraging industry data and actuarial judgment.

Monitor and develop tools to track emerging trends that could impact profitability over the life of the product.

Look for opportunities for collaboration with other teams where Analytics input is useful. Create dashboards that directly align with stakeholders’ needs.

Implement process improvements, automation, and efficiencies where applicable.

Provide additional data/summaries in response to ad hoc requests from internal teams as it relates to divisional experience studies, external industry studies or dashboards.

The experience you will bring:
Bachelor’s degree in Actuarial Science, Mathematics, Computer Science, Data Science, other related field

3-5 years of work experience, ASA designation a plus

Attention to detail; passionate about working with large datasets and drawing insights from it

Strong organizational, time management, and interpersonal skills

Ability to work collaboratively as part of a team, and to manage long-term projects

Effective communication skills to present data insights in a clear and concise manner

What will make you stand out:
Experience working with statistical computing software (e.g. R) and SQL database language

Experience working with large data sets and data visualization software (e.g. Tableau)

Working knowledge of life insurance and/or annuity products and experience studies
